Noise

Washing machines can generate a lot of noise, especially during the spin cycle. This could be due to unbalanced loads or vibrations in the machine. It could also be caused by a noisy motor. However, the most common reason for noise is the damage to the drum. Coins and other debris can get stuck inside the drum and cause a great deal of noise during the washing process. These types of objects are more prevalent than people realise and it's important to check your washer regularly to make sure there's no debris entrapped within.

Other reasons for excessive noise can include the wrong water temperature or a dirty filter or issues with the bearings on the rear drum. Bearings ensure that the inner drum spins smoothly and properly. If they're damaged and cause loud squeaking or grinding noises. If you experience these issues then it is recommended to contact the manufacturer and request a new part.

Energy

The energy efficiency of a washer is the amount of water and electricity it consumes per cycle. It can be improved or decreased based on the size of the wash load and the energy-saving features chosen. Eco modes, for example allow smaller loads to be washed while using less energy and water. Other energy-saving features include a delayed start, stain care setting and variable spinning speeds.

In general, machines with bigger capacities consume more energy. If the washer comes with energy-saving functions, its energy consumption will be less than one with the same size but no energy-saving options.

A washing machine's rated capacity is measured in kilograms (kg) of cotton. This measurement represents the maximum amount of dry laundry that the machine can wash in one cycle. The greater the capacity rating the more laundry can be washed in a single cycle. This is ideal for large families and those who regularly wash bulky items.
